  • Premiere 10 instalation problem

    While installing premiere elements 10 an error says that adobe bridge is running when it is not and wont install.

    Hi,
    It is possible that Bridge is running in the background due to which you are having this problem:
    If you are on Windows, follow the steps below to fix the issue:
    1. Navigate to the task manager. (right click on the taskbar and click on task manager).
    2. In the task manager dialog, click on the "processes" tab at the top.
    3. Click on "Show processes from all users". (this is at the bottom of the dialog)
    4. Look for a process named "Bridge.exe" in the list of processes.
    5. Select bridge.exe and click on end process.
    Reinstall the application.

  • Premiere CS6 install problem

    I just attempted to install Premiere CS6 on a system that already has Premiere CS5 - it meets all minimum requirements.  I also installed After Effects with no issues.  The installer gave me 24 non-fatal errors - mostly some temp files it could not remove.  The installer now indicates that Premiere CS6 is on my computer, but it isn't there.  I do have some folders for Premiere CS6 Family and it shows up in my control panel under installed programs, but I am unable to find it in the start menu or even in the program  folder (this is a Windows computer running Windows 7), 8 GB memory and a high-end GeForce card, Intel quad-4 processor.  Can I uninstall using the control panel and attempt a  reinstall?
    Update - I uninstalled Premiere CS6 and tried again - still getting the following errors:
    Exit Code: 6
    Please see specific errors below for troubleshooting. For example, ERROR: DF024, DF059,D ...
    -------------------------------------- Summary --------------------------------------
    - 0 fatal error(s), 5 error(s)
    ----------- Payload: Adobe Player for Embedding x64 3.3 3.3.0.0 {9254D539-549A-41DD-A7DA-251766F2B76F} -----------
    ERROR: DF024: Unable to preserve original file at "C:\Program Files\Common Files\Adobe\APE\3.3\adbeapecore.dll" Error 32 The process cannot access the file because it is being used by another process.(Seq 2)
    ----------- Payload: DynamiclinkSupport 6.0.0.0 {DE88AA40-6766-43D3-A755-8FC374B3D2C3} -----------
    ERROR: DF024: Unable to preserve original file at "C:\Program Files (x86)\Common Files\Adobe\dynamiclink\CS6\boost_date_time.dll" Error 32 The process cannot access the file because it is being used by another process.(Seq 1)
    ----------- Payload: Adobe SwitchBoard 2.0 2.0.0.0 {CFA46C39-C539-4BE9-9364-495003C714AD} -----------
    ERROR: DF024: Unable to preserve original file at "C:\Program Files (x86)\Common Files\Adobe\SwitchBoard\adobe_caps.dll" Error 32 The process cannot access the file because it is being used by another process.(Seq 13)
    ERROR: DW063: Command ARKDeleteFileCommand failed.(Seq 13)
    ERROR: DF059: ARKServiceControl::StartService failed to start service SwitchBoard. Error: 1053(Seq 1)
    However, the Manager indicates these are optional components - still can't locate Premiere CS6 - it simply isn't on my system!

    Palm-harbor please make sure you don't have any Adobe Creative Applications running when you are installing.  Also the DW063 and DF024 errors can be indications of file permission issues.  If you have closed all Adobe Creative applications but continue to receive the same errors then please follow the steps listed in Error "Exit 6" or "Exit 7" | Install log | Read, write, system file errors | CS5, CS5.5 - http://helpx.adobe.com/creative-suite/kb/error-exit-6-exit-7.html to adjust your file permissions.
    Also you will want to review the install log in it's entirety to determine the locations where you are receiving the DF024/DW063 errors.  Please see Troubleshoot with install logs | CS5, CS5.5, CS6 - http://helpx.adobe.com/creative-suite/kb/troubleshoot-install-logs-cs5-cs5.html for information on how to locate and interpret the installation log files.
